For the 23rd time the Guild in December 2012 heightened the spirit of a group of students - one in each of Aalborg´s colleges. They got the Guild´s Prize of Good Spirit. The colleges select among their students one who “by his/her good mood, happy disposition and positive attitude is instrumental in spreading good spirit and good friendship and thus inspire teachers and fellow students to act in a positive and more enjoyable way”
It is not because of diligence and skill - but it is very desirable if they can be combined, said chief bencher Niels Voss Hansen, when he presented one of this year’s Prize of Good Spirit. It was to Mathias Schrøder who is a student at Nørresundby Gymnasium (= college).
At the other colleges the prize - which consists of a diploma and a modest cheque - was presented by the school in connection with the celebrations at the final school day of the year.
The chief bencher said at the presentation at Nørresundby Gymnasium, that the cheque ought to be used for not too serious a purpose. The applause from the audience seemed to indicate that the hint was taken.

On Wednesday the 5th of December 2012 the C4 Foundation donated more than 80.000 DKK to 31 “good, charitable causes”.
The donations took place in Duus’ Vinkælder (in Jens Bangs Stonehouse), where the recipients of the donations and their companions were served the traditional Danish Christmas treat: “gløgg og æbleskiver” which is mulled wine and apple doughnuts.
For now fifteen consecutive years the Guild´s Foundation on the first Wednesday of December has distributed its donations to “social, humanitarian and cultural purposes” in the Aalborg municipality, which now also includes the former Hals and Nibe municipalities.
It has always been the policy of the Board of the Foundation to support as many “beneficent causes” as possible, which on the other hand means that the donated portions each are rather modest.
The Foundation was established in 1997 by the C4 Guild, the capital was then 500.000 DKK, which – with further transfers from the Guild and savings in accordance with the articles – now has grown to 2.000.000 DKK. The foundation is in economical respect completely independent of the Guild, though the Guild pays for all the office expenses etc.
The Board of the Foundation consists today of former Mayor Kaj Kjær (chairman), author, former Minister of Ecclesiastical Affairs Mette Madsen, Managing Director (AKKC) Ernst Trillingsgaard, Chief Bencher Niels Voss Hansen and Guild member Per Svensson, who is also administrator of the Foundation.
